Comprehending the Role of Ethical Hackers

The term "hacker" often brings a negative undertone, frequently associated with digital theft and system sabotage. However, the cybersecurity market compares destructive actors and certified professionals. Ethical hackers, frequently described as "White Hat" hackers, are experienced experts hired to penetrate networks and computer systems to recognize vulnerabilities that a malicious actor may make use of.

Their main goal is not to trigger damage however to provide a comprehensive roadmap for enhancing defenses. By thinking like an adversary, they can uncover weaknesses that conventional automated security software application might ignore.

Comparing the Different Types of Hackers

To comprehend the market for these services, it is necessary to differentiate in between the various classifications of hackers one may come across in the digital landscape.

Type of HackerMotivationLegalityStatus
White HatSecurity enhancement and defense.Legal; works under agreement.Ethical Professionals
Black HatIndividual gain, malice, or political programs.Illegal; unauthorized gain access to.Cybercriminals
Gray HatCuriosity or desire to highlight defects.Ambiguous; frequently accesses systems without permission however without malicious intent.Unforeseeable
Red TeamOffending testing to challenge the "Blue Team" (protectors).Legal; part of a structured security drill.Specialized Experts

1. Determining Vulnerabilities (Penetration Testing)

Penetration testing, or "pentesting," is the most typical factor for hiring an ethical hacker. The professional attempts to breach the system's defenses using much of the exact same tools and techniques as a cybercriminal. This helps the owner understand precisely where the "holes" are before they are made use of.

2. Compliance and Regulatory Requirements

Lots of markets, such as healthcare (HIPAA) and finance (PCI DSS), need routine security audits. Working with an external ethical hacker supplies an unbiased evaluation that satisfies regulatory requirements for data defense.

3. Occurrence Response and Digital Forensics

When a breach has actually already taken place, a professional hacker can be hired to perform digital forensics. This process includes tracing the origin of the attack, determining what information was compromised, and cleaning up the system of traces left by the trespasser.

The Professional Services Provided

Working with a hacker is not a one-size-fits-all service. Different professionals focus on different aspects of computer system and network security. Common services consist of:

  • Network Security Audits: Checking firewalls, routers, and switches.
  • Web Application Testing: Identifying flaws in websites and online portals.
  • Social Engineering Tests: Testing employees by sending out "phishing" emails to see who clicks on harmful links.

  • Cloud Security Assessment: Ensuring that information saved on platforms like AWS or Azure is properly set up.

Approximated Pricing for Ethical Hacking Services

The cost of working with an ethical hacker differs substantially based upon the scope of the task, the intricacy of the computer system, and the credibility of the professional.

Service TypeScope of WorkApproximated Price Range (GBP)
Basic Vulnerability ScanAutomated scan with short report.₤ 500-- ₤ 2,000
Basic Penetration TestManual testing of a little workplace network.₤ 4,000-- ₤ 10,000
Enterprise Security AuditFull-scale screening of intricate facilities.₤ 15,000-- ₤ 50,000+
Specialized Digital ForensicsPost-breach investigation per hour.₤ 250-- ₤ 600 per hour
Individual Computer RecoverySingle gadget password/data recovery.₤ 300-- ₤ 1,500

Legal Considerations and Contracts

Hiring a hacker should constantly be supported by a legal structure. Without a contract, the hacker's actions could technically be analyzed as a crime under statutes like the Computer Fraud and Abuse Act (CFAA) in the United States.

Necessary elements of a hiring contract consist of:

  • Scope of Work (SOW): Clearly specifies which computers and networks are "in-bounds" and which are strictly off-limits.
  • Liability Clauses: Protects the customer if the screening triggers unexpected information loss.
  • Reporting Requirements: Specifies that the last deliverable should consist of a comprehensive report with removal actions.

2. What is the difference between a penetration test and a vulnerability scan?

A vulnerability scan is an automatic process that identifies recognized flaws. A penetration test includes a human (the hacker) actively attempting to make use of those defects to see how far they can get, replicating a real-world attack.

4. For how long does a normal hacking evaluation take?

A basic scan may take a couple of hours. A comprehensive business penetration test normally takes between two to four weeks, depending upon the number of gadgets and the depth of the examination required.
